padding
to me it seems like the ability to add padding to clothes is kinda secret. who thinks to inspect a piece of clothing when you can already see its condition in the inventory. further more who thinks to right click the info in the inspect tab and then find you can add padding? but thats besides my point

What if you could add padding to cars? metal sheets and what not. Make them a little more durable

Greb May 25, 2022 @ 2:40pm 
Mad Max up my cars. A double padded bonnet would be pretty nice to have, especially combined with a super bulbar made out of barbed wire and metal bars.

Running over zombies all day with no fear to my engine sounds like a good trade off for potentially making the car heavier and less fuel efficient anyway.

Bulletproof windows with tiny slits in them for shooting out of without a risk of being gnawed upon until the zombies rip off the window would be cool too.

Would certainly make Mechanics (and Metalworking) more appealing to bother levelling up beyond the necessary hotwiring requirement anyway.
